NumPy 2.3, OpenMP 병렬화 지원 도입

전문: https://www.phoronix.com/news/NumPy-2.3-Released

원저자: Michael Larabel | 작성일: 2025-06-07 21:00
사이트 내 게시일: 2025-06-07 22:29
NumPy 2.3이 출시되었으며, OpenMP 병렬화 지원을 포함한 중요한 개선 사항이 도입되었습니다. 이 기능은 NumPy가 다중 코어 프로세서를 보다 효과적으로 활용할 수 있게 하여 배열 연산 및 계산의 성능을 향상시킵니다. OpenMP의 통합은 특히 대규모 데이터셋에 대한 수치 계산의 속도를 높여 작업의 병렬 실행을 가능하게 합니다.

또한, 이번 업데이트에는 x86 아키텍처에서 정렬 작업을 최적화하는 x86-simd-sort 지원이 포함되어 있습니다. 이 개선 사항은 효율적인 데이터 정렬이 필요한 애플리케이션에 특히 유용하며, NumPy의 데이터 처리 및 분석 능력을 더욱 향상시킵니다.

이번 릴리스는 GitHub에서 제공되며, 사용자는 최신 버전에 접근하고 새로운 기능을 탐색할 수 있습니다. 이러한 개선 사항의 도입은 NumPy를 과학 컴퓨팅 분야에서 더욱 경쟁력 있는 도구로 자리매김하게 하며, 특히 아직 이러한 병렬화 기술을 지원하지 않는 다른 라이브러리와의 경쟁에서 우위를 점할 수 있게 합니다.

* 이 글은 phoronix.com의 기사를 요약한 것입니다. 전체 기사의 내용은 이곳에서 확인하실 수 있습니다.
카테고리: Software
태그: performance improvement (98) x86 (37) GitHub (31) Data Processing (31) Scientific Computing (9) OpenMP (7) parallelization (2) NumPy (1)

댓글

댓글을 쓰기 위해서는 로그인을 해 주세요.